Every week, I read something about the dangers of the most popular fad diets. Following the recording of this podcast, the medical journal Lancet published a study that showed that 6 million people die each year from a diet that does not have adequate amounts of fruits and whole grains. Yet some popular fad diets require people to not eat ANY of those foods.
Why would anyone choose to endanger their health, including increase their risk of heart attack, to lose weight?
